KEMET T494D336M020AT is a T494D336M020AT from KEMET, part of the Tantalum Capacitors. It is designed for 33uF 20V 250mΩ ±20% 2917 Tantalum Capacitors ROHS. This product comes in a 2917 package and is sold as Tape & Reel (TR). Key features include:
- Capacitance: 33uF
- Rated Voltage: 20V
- Operating Temperature: -55℃~+125℃
- Equivalent Series Resistance(ESR): 250mΩ
- Tolerance: ±20%
Additional details: This product is environmentally friendly, does not contain a battery, and weighs approximately 0.001 grams.
